- Operación_Triunfo_(Argentina) abstract "Operación Triunfo is the Argentine version of the series Operación Triunfo based on the international series Star Academy.Until 2009, 4 editions were held. It was hosted by Marley.The program had a comeback in 2012-2013 with a new 5th series and a change in format, by the Argentinean television station Telefe. The new edition, hosted by Germán Paoloski, is just for women contestants, with the aim of forming a female Argentine pop band.".
